Name: Jason Marsden
Date of Birth: 3 January 1975 He graduated from high school at age 16. His father founded the Rhode Island State Ballet. He has 2 older step-brothers, Rick and Mark. He has 1 older step-sister, Ana. His parents are Myles and Linda Hobbies are ice-skating, rollerblading, drawing, swimming, and collecting Disney videos. Attended D. Russell Parks Junior High School in Fullerton, California, in Orange County. Best man at his wedding was best friend and former "Boy Meets World" (1993) star Will Friedle. ... Former child stars, such as Scott Curtis from "Aaron's Way" (1988) and Danica McKellar from "The Wonder Years" (1988), attended his wedding. The officiant at his wedding was former "Charles in Charge" (1984) star Alexander Polinsky. Has pets named Aladdin & Jasmine. Provided the narration for advertisements on Toon Disney, sometimes calling himself J-Mars. Garrett Miller, the character he voiced on "Extreme Ghostbusters" (1997), was originally called Lucas in earlier drafts of the series. The character he played was the only Ghostbuster character not to have an action figure. Is commonly confused as being brother of actor James Marsden. Although the two are not related, they are actually good friends, and their respective wives have been friends since they were six years old. Read more Jason Marsden movies (actor)
